Ceisteanna—Questions. Oral Answers. - Civil Servants, Established and Unestablished.

10.

asked the Minister for Finance if he will state the number of (a) established and (b) unestablished civil servants for each year from 1957 to date.

I have had the available figures set out in a tabular statement which, with the permission of the Ceann Comhairle, will be included in the Official Report.

Following is the statement:—

*Date

Numbers serving†

Established

Unestablished

Whole-time

Part-time

Total Unestablished

1st January, 1957

18,322

6,434

5,967

12,401

1st January, 1958

18,437

5,899

5,949

11,848

1st January, 1959

18,622

5,368

4,049

9,417

*The figures suppled are taken from the Civil Service Census which relates to the first working day of the calendar year; they are not yet available in respect of 1st January, 1960.

†The figures do not include industrial employees, persons casually employed or civilians employed under the Defence Act, 1954.

In 1959 the basis of the Census was altered to exclude certain classes which were previously included. These classes comprise Scale-payment Sub-Postmasters, Branch Managers of Employment Exchanges, Collectors of Taxes and certain part-time employees. The estimated figure in respect of these classes is 2,700 at most.
